Learn about the basic administration tasks of managing a Kubernetes cluster.
Use the kubectl and kubeadm command-line tools and an integrated development environment (IDE) to provision cluster and network resources. Explain the configuration and deployment of basic workload objects and common Kubernetes cluster tasks.
This course was written for the Kubernetes 1.29 release.
Skills Covered
This course focuses on enabling you to do the following:
- Describe a Kubernetes cluster
- Discuss creating basic pod configuration
- Investigate the Kubernetes scheduling
- Manage workloads deployed in Kubernetes
- Discuss the internal pod network in Kubernetes
- Review monitoring tools for Kubernetes
- Configure role-based access control (RBAC) for a Kubernetes cluster
